An excess of belly fat may raise your risk of developing a serious cognitive condition by 13 per cent, as indicated by a study. The findings imply that the amount of fat around your waist could serve as a predictor of your chances of developing dementia. ‌

It is widely recognised that being overweight can negatively impact your health, with obesity associated with a higher risk of conditions like type 2 diabetes, heart disease, stroke, and cancer. This specific study emphasises a particular type of fat as particularly harmful. ‌
